Choroid plexus adenoma in a child: expanding the clinical and pathological spectrum
Nicole Prendergast1, Jeffrey D Goldstein2, Alexandra D Beier3
11Frank H. Netter MD School of Medicine, Quinnipiac University, North Haven, Connecticut.
Abstract:
Primary choroid plexus tumors encompass a variety of tumors, with choroid plexus papilloma and carcinoma being the most common. Also in the differential diagnosis is the rare benign choroid plexus adenoma. As these tumors are infrequently described, the histological profile continues to evolve. The authors present a case with unusual characteristics that will broaden the pathological spectrum for choroid plexus adenomas.
